Cheapest Available Lee Park 3 Bedroom Apartments

Currently the lowest priced 3 Bedroom apartment unit Lee Park of Tallahassee, FL is the Three Bedroom Two Bath Row Model starting from $639 at Campus Row. The average price for all 3 Bedroom apartments in Lee Park is currently $1,366.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 3 Bedroom options in the area:

Apartment ListingModel NamePriced From
Campus RowThree Bedroom Two Bath Row$639
Aspen Run I and IIAspen II San Luis$1,279
Georgetown Apartments3/2 Apartment$1,300
Reserve at MidtownPresidential 2 - W/D Machines$1,375
Canyon ParkYellowstone$1,415
Tally Square Apartments3/2$1,420
Acasa High3 Bedroom, 2 Bath$1,425
Acasa Bainbridge3 Bed 2 Bath$1,425
Acasa Ocala3 Bedroom, 2 Bath$1,480
Live Oaks @ 2753x3TR$1,500

Frequently Asked Questions about 3 Bedroom Lee Park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Lee Park with 3 Bedroom?

Currently the most affordable 3 Bedroom in Lee Park is at Campus Row listed at $639.

How much is the average rent for a 3 Bedroom Lee Park Apartment?

The average rent for a 3 Bedroom Apartment in Lee Park is $1,366.

What is the largest available 3 Bedroom Lee Park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Lee Park is a 1,940 square feet unit starting from $1,279 at Aspen Run I and II.

What is the average size for Lee Park 3 Bedroom Apartments for rent?

The average size for a 3 Bedroom rental in Lee Park is currently 1,357 sq ft.
